Amal Clooney has disclosed her household policy for guests to protect her children's privacy.
The 47-year-old human rights attorney and her 64-year-old husband, George, are the parents of eight-year-old twins, Ella and Alexander, and they live in the English countryside.
In a recent interview, she shared that she has prohibited phones in her home to eliminate any 'intrusions' and to 'minimize any impact' on her children.
During a conversation with Glamour last week, alongside her close friend Charlotte Tilbury, she was inquired about how she preserves her privacy in an increasingly public world.
The mother of two responded: 'Creating private moments and spaces is becoming more challenging. That’s also why we host many gatherings at home. I now have a phone basket that I use to collect everyone’s phones!
'It’s crucial to find that balance where you can spend time alone with your family and friends, allowing for a safe and open exchange. I would say that becoming a parent makes you more concerned about certain intrusions.'Therefore, we do our utmost to minimize any impact on our children. We don’t showcase our children publicly; we’ve never shared their photos or anything of that sort.
